Laptops for Data Science/Programming

The Ultimate Guide to Buying Laptops for Robotics Programming

Robotics programming is an exciting and rapidly evolving field that requires powerful and capable laptops to support the development and deployment of innovative robotic systems. In this guide, we will delve into the challenges faced by robotics programmers, explore the essential features to consider when purchasing a laptop for robotics programming and conclude with a recommended laptop that meets the demands of this specialized field.

Challenges in Robotics Programming:

Processing Power:

Robotics programming involves running complex algorithms, simulations, and data-intensive tasks. Inadequate processing power can lead to slow program execution, limiting the programmer’s ability to prototype, test, and iterate their algorithms effectively.

Graphics Performance:

Certain robotics applications, such as 3D modeling, simulation, and computer vision, rely on robust graphics processing capabilities. Insufficient graphics performance can result in laggy visualizations and hinder the programmer’s ability to analyze and optimize their robotic systems.

Memory and Storage:

Working with large datasets and running resource-intensive simulations require ample memory and fast storage. Insufficient memory can lead to program crashes or delays in data processing, while slow storage can hinder file access and impact productivity.

Portability and Battery Life:

Robotics programmers often work on-the-go or in different environments, necessitating a laptop that is lightweight and offers long battery life. A portable laptop ensures flexibility and enables programming tasks in various settings without sacrificing performance.

Key Features for Robotics Programming Laptops:

Powerful Processor:

Look for laptops equipped with high-performance processors, such as Intel Core i7 or AMD Ryzen 7, to handle the computational demands of robotics programming.

Dedicated Graphics Card:

Choose a laptop with a dedicated graphics card, such as NVIDIA GeForce RTX or AMD Radeon Pro, to accelerate graphics-intensive tasks and improve visualizations.

Ample RAM:

Opt for a laptop with a minimum of 16GB RAM, allowing for smooth multitasking, efficient data processing, and the ability to run multiple software tools simultaneously.

Fast Storage:

Select a laptop with fast SSD storage to ensure quick access to large datasets and reduce loading times for software tools and simulations.

Portability and Battery Life:

Consider a lightweight laptop with good battery life to enable productivity on the go and uninterrupted programming sessions without being tethered to a power outlet.

When it comes to robotics programming, having a laptop that can handle the computational demands and provide excellent graphics performance is crucial. By considering features such as a powerful processor, dedicated graphics card, ample RAM, fast storage, and portability, you can ensure a seamless and productive robotics programming experience. The HP Omen 16 stands out as a recommended choice for its exceptional performance and portability, making it an ideal companion for robotics programmers looking to dive into the exciting world of robotic systems development.

View and compare all the hp laptops for programming